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   SQL (https://www.clubdelphi.com/foros/forumdisplay.php?f=6)
-   -   Error en insert into (https://www.clubdelphi.com/foros/showthread.php?t=42762)

rhasshid 22-04-2007 20:12:15

Error en insert into
 
hola a todos bueno creo que no envie en el dato correcto pero quisiera que por favor me ayuden con esto
Tengo una base de datos en interbase 6 y quiero agregarle datos a la tabla permisos pero cuando ejecuto la instruccion insert into me da un error y quisiera saber porque
El error es el siguiente:
Project Julsa.exe raised exception class EDatabaseError with message 'DBX Error: No Mapping for Error Code Found'. Process stopped. Use Step or Run to Continue.
gracias se los agradece muchisimo
el codigo que uso es el siguiente:

Código Delphi [-]
 with dmDatos.qryModifica do begin
sContra := Encripta(txtContra.Text);
if sModo = 'Insertar' then begin
Close;
SQL.Clear;
SQL.Add('INSERT INTO usuarios (login, contra,nombre, fecha_cap, Direccion, Ciudad,');
SQL.Add('Provincia, Departamento, telefono) VALUES(');
SQL.Add('''' + txtUsuario.Text + ''',');
SQL.Add('''' + sContra + ''',''' + txtNombre.Text + ''',' + FormatDateTime('mm/dd/yyyy hh:nn:ss',Now)+ ''',');
SQL.Add('''' + txtDireccion.Text + ''',''' + txtCiudad.Text + ''',');
SQL.Add('''' + txtProvincia.Text + ''',''' + txtDepartamento.Text + ''',''' + txtTelefono.Text + ''')');
 
 
ExecSQL;

marcoszorrilla 22-04-2007 20:27:03

Supongo que los end; que faltan en el código los tienes en la realidad, yo en un principio probaría, insertando solamente un campo y así sucesivamente hasta que salga el campo que te está dando el error.


Un Saludo.

rhasshid 22-04-2007 20:34:23

si los end estan ahi
 
Si los end estan ahi no es por ahi el problema solo ese mensaje que sale me podes decir que significa ese mensajito que sale gracias.

egostar 23-04-2007 04:38:53

Hola rhasshid, no repitas hilos, escribe sobre el mismo, así se colocará al principio. Sigue las normas del Club por favor.

Salud OS.

rhasshid 23-04-2007 07:31:23

Pues disculpa es que creo que el tema mas daba para este hilo es por eso que lo cambien no fue por que apareciera en el principio bueno disculpa si y tambien gracias a todos


La franja horaria es GMT +2. Ahora son las 05:16:01.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i